Browsing the intricacies of electrical work in New South Wales needs a deep understanding of the regulative landscape, and for those projects extending beyond the scope of a standard licence, the Level 2 Accredited Provider (ASP) ends up being important. These are not merely electricians; they are extremely specialised professionals, authorised to work straight on the service network linking a home to the main electrical grid. Their function is important in maintaining the stability and security of the electrical supply to homes and companies across the state.

Becoming a Level 2 ASP is a rigorous process, requiring comprehensive training, experience, and a detailed understanding of the relevant service rules and guidelines set by the local network distributors. Aspiring Level 2 ASPs need to finish specific courses and demonstrate proficiency in a variety of intricate jobs. This frequently includes practical evaluations and composed evaluations, guaranteeing they have the technical know-how and safety consciousness required for such critical work. Their accreditation isn't a one-time occasion either; ongoing training and reaccreditation are obligatory to ensure they stay updated with developing market requirements, technological developments, and security protocols.

The scope of work a Level 2 ASP can carry out is significantly here more comprehensive than that of a general electrician. They are authorised to link and disconnect properties from the electricity network, a task that brings substantial responsibility and danger. This consists of brand-new connections for just recently built properties, temporary builders' supply, and even the moving of existing service lines. Moreover, they are the go-to experts for upgrading service mains, a typical requirement when a residential or commercial property's power needs increase, possibly due to the installation of air conditioning systems, pool, or electrical automobile charging stations.

Beyond connections and upgrades, Level 2 ASPs are also responsible for the setup, repair work, and upkeep of the overhead and underground service lines that bring power from the street to a home's meter box. This can involve changing shabby cable televisions, repairing storm-damaged lines, or perhaps relocating services to facilitate property renovations or landscaping jobs. Their proficiency encompasses metering equipment as well, allowing them to set up brand-new meters, change faulty ones, and even perform meter reconfigurations. This direct interaction with the network ensures that any deal with the supply side is dealt with by someone with the necessary authorisations and understanding of the network's particular requirements.

Emergency situation circumstances often highlight the critical role of these accredited professionals. When a private power pole has actually fallen, a service line has actually been harmed, or there's an urgent need to disconnect power for security factors, it's a Level 2 ASP who is hired. They possess the devices, training, and direct communication channels with the network operators to react promptly and securely to such events, bring back power or making the area safe. Their quick deployment in these scenarios is crucial for public security and reducing disruption to the electrical power supply.
